WebMar 27, 2024 · good luck ["may goodness go with you"] gura math a thèid leat kiss(es) the kisses pòg(an) na pògan I love you Tha gaol agam ort thanks (many) thanks tapadh … WebAnswer (1 of 4): In addition to the other answers, there are actually two adjectives that mean “lucky”: ádhmhar and ámharach. Etymologically, both derive from ádh “luck”, but in different ways. Ámharach is formed from ámhar via the suffix -ach, which makes nouns into adjectives. Slán simply means “safe,” and is a shortened form of a slightly longer phrase: slán abhaile Which means “safe home.” In other words, when you say “goodbye” in Irish, you’re wishing someone safety!
